New Construction Cost Guide for Moncks Corner, SC
Moncks Corner is one of the fastest-growing towns in the Charleston metro, with national builders active in several newer subdivisions alongside plenty of larger-acreage and rural land outside the platted communities. Land costs run well below the peninsula and barrier islands, so price against the specific subdivision or acreage you're targeting rather than a citywide average.
Permitting Runs Through the Town, Not the County, Inside Town Limits
Property inside Moncks Corner town limits is permitted and inspected by the Town's own building department, while land just outside town limits falls under Berkeley County permitting and zoning instead. Confirm your parcel's exact jurisdiction before finalizing your budget and schedule.
Flood Zone Review Applies Near the Lake and River
Some low-lying areas near Lake Moultrie and the Tailrace Canal may carry flood zone designations that require additional elevation and site work. Confirm your parcel's flood zone status with the county before finalizing your site plan and budget.
HOA Requirements Vary Widely by Subdivision
Newer platted subdivisions in and around Moncks Corner often carry an HOA with design standards and fees, while outlying rural and larger-acreage parcels typically do not. Confirm whether your specific lot falls under an HOA before finalizing your building plans.
